SPDX-License-Identifier: CC-BY-SA-4.0 OR BSD-2-Clause appl-config-option-type: integer copyrights: - Copyright (C) 1988, 2008 On-Line Applications Research Corporation (OAR) default-value: 0 description: | The value of this configuration option defines the maximum number of Classic API Semaphore that can be concurrently active. enabled-by: true index-entries: [] interface-type: appl-config-option links: - role: requirement-refinement uid: ../req/max-semaphores - role: appl-config-group-member uid: group-classic - role: constraint uid: ../constraint/min-zero - role: constraint uid: ../constraint/max-obj - role: constraint uid: ../constraint/memory-size - role: constraint uid: ../constraint/unlimited name: CONFIGURE_MAXIMUM_SEMAPHORES notes: | This object class can be configured in unlimited allocation mode, see ${/doc/if/config-unlimited-objects:/name}. In SMP configurations, the size of a Semaphore Control Block depends on the scheduler count (see ${/doc/if/config-scheduler-table:/name}). The semaphores using the ${/doc/if/mrsp:/name} need a ceiling priority per scheduler. type: interface